The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Richard Renshaw, born in 1820 in Flockton, Yorkshire, consisted of 7 members. Richard was the head of the household, married to Mary Ann Renshaw, born in 1825 in Overton, Yorkshire, England. They had 5 children; John (born 1855 in Overton, Yorkshire, England), Henry (born 1858 in Overton, Yorkshire, England), Richard (born 1860 in Yorkshire, England), Alfred (born 1865 in Yorkshire, England) and Samuel (born 1867 in Yorkshire, England).
